  • Feb 24, 1996
    Just two months after suffering a heart attack, Doug Stone cancels a show in Shreveport, Louisiana, and enters a hospital with chest pains
    Feb 25, 1996
    Carolyn Dawn Johnson passes her audition at Nashville's historic songwriter venue The Bluebird Cafe
    Feb 25, 1996
    Martina McBride sings the national anthem prior to the Goodwrench 400 NASCAR event in Rockingham, North Carolina. Dale Earnhardt takes the checkered flag
    Feb 25, 1996
    Johnny Cash sells out the House of Blues on Los Angeles' Sunset Strip. The show includes impromptu appearances by Tom Petty and two members of Petty's band, The Heartbreakers, Howie Epstein and Mike Campbell
    Feb 26, 1996
    Tim McGraw and Brooks & Dunn capture five nominations apiece for the Academy of Country Music awards
    Feb 26, 1996
    Minnie Pearl is admitted to Nashville's Baptist Hospital after suffering a stroke
    Feb 26, 1996
    Polydor releases Toby Keith's "Does That Blue Moon Ever Shine On You"
    Feb 26, 1996
    Wade Hayes records "On A Good Night" at Nashville's Soundshop, namechecking George Strait in the second verse
    Feb 27, 1996
    "Sesame Street" welcomes special guest Mary Chapin Carpenter
    Feb 27, 1996
    The Dwight Yoakam album "Dwight Live" is certified gold by the RIAA
